Finance The Trustees can report total Incomeforthe yearat £72.917 and expenditure of£62.802. These figures include the support of five Govemment Grants totslling £57.177. Income on activities and hirings was £15,705 wwth expendwture of £13,454. The Trustees are committed to a review of hire charges in the next financial year. The Bishop Middleham Village Hall reserves policy is to hold back funds equivalent to 3 months total monthly averdge unrestricted income as Reserves. The purpose of holding these reserves is to cover the risk of unforeseen emergency or other unexpected need for funding and/or unforeseen day to day operational costs. In 2023 the amount of reserves held was £4CIXI. Strurture. Governan￿ and Management The Trust is a registered CIO {registered 24 August 2017 No 117340). Trustees are elected annually at the Annual General Meeting. Meetings of the Trustees are held monthly at which members of the public are v￿lCome to attend but not vote. Additional meetings may be called by the Chair as required.
